Subpopulations of adipocytes have distinct cellular responses and metabolism and can be used to study behavioural and physiological differences in fat depots.
Immortalization Method: Conditionally immortalized. Cells were derived from the Immortomouse and grown at +33°C with 10 units/ml interferon-gamma.

Propagation: The base medium for this cell line is Prigrow III medium available at abm, Cat. No. TM003. To make the complete growth medium, add the following components to the base medium: fetal bovine serum (TM999)* to a final concentration of 10%, GlutaMAX (Gibco) to a final concentration of 2mM, recombinant mouse IFNG (Z200085) to a final concentration of 10 U/ml and Penicillin/Streptomycin Solution (G255) to a final concentration of 1%.Change media every 2-3 days.Carbon dioxide (CO2): 5%, Temperature: +33.0°C.* Do not use heat-inactivated FBS for cell culture unless specified otherwise.
